
1. Permits & Engineering Are NOT Optional
Lowering your basement without proper permits and engineering is risky and illegal. Municipalities require permits to ensure structural integrity and safety. Engineering assessments identify potential hazards and ensure the new structure meets building codes. Failing to comply can result in hefty fines, legal issues, and even forced restoration to the original state.
Example: A homeowner hired a contractor who started underpinning without permits or engineered plans. A city inspector happened to pass by, saw the excavation, and issued a stop-work order on the spot. The project was delayed over 10 weeks, the homeowner had to pay for new drawings, inspections, and permits — costing over $5,000 — and lost an additional $6,000 in expected rental income. All of it could have been avoided by doing it right from the start. Don’t let this happen to you!

3. The Cheapest Price Will Cost You More
While budget is important, the cheapest price often equates to compromised quality. Unscrupulous contractors may cut corners on materials, labor, or necessary safety measures. This can lead to structural problems, water damage, and other expensive repairs down the road. Invest in quality upfront to save money and headaches in the long run.
Example: A contractor offering a suspiciously low price might skip essential waterproofing steps, leading to mold and water damage that costs far more to fix later.

5. Understand the Process: Step by Step
Basement lowering isn’t just digging — it’s a multi-phase operation that includes test pits, staged underpinning (to support and lower the foundation), waterproofing, concrete slab installation, and finishing. When you understand each step, you can stay in control, ask the right questions, and avoid surprises. A good contractor should walk you through the process clearly, from start to finish.

6. Timeline Expectations: Real vs. False Promises
Basement lowering is a complex project that takes time. Be wary of contractors who promise unrealistically short timelines. Factors like soil conditions, weather, and permit approvals can affect
the duration. A realistic timeline accounts for potential delays and ensures quality workmanship.
Example: A contractor promising to complete the project in two weeks is likely cutting corners. A typical basement lowering project can take several weeks or months, depending on the scope and complexity.
